package cmd
import (
"encoding/json"
"errors"
"fmt"
"io"
"os"
)
func loadJSON[X any](inputPath string) (*X, error) {
if inputPath == "" {
return nil, errors.New("no path specified")
}
f, err := os.OpenFile(inputPath, os.O_RDONLY, 0)
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to open file %q: %w", inputPath, err)
}
defer f.Close()
var state X
if err := json.NewDecoder(f).Decode(&state); err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to decode file %q: %w", inputPath, err)
}
return &state, nil
}
func writeJSON[X any](outputPath string, value X, outIfEmpty bool) error {
var out io.Writer
if outputPath != "" {
f, err := os.OpenFile(outputPath, os.O_WRONLY|os.O_CREATE|os.O_TRUNC, 0755)
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to open output file: %w", err)
}
defer f.Close()
out = f
} else if outIfEmpty {
out = os.Stdout
} else {
return nil
}
enc := json.NewEncoder(out)
if err := enc.Encode(value); err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to encode to JSON: %w", err)
}
_, err := out.Write([]byte{'\n'})
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to append new-line: %w", err)
}
return nil
}
